&amp;#039;&amp;#039;&amp;#039;Rajkot International Airport&amp;#039;&amp;#039;&amp;#039;, also known as &amp;#039;&amp;#039;&amp;#039;Hirasar Airport&amp;#039;&amp;#039;&amp;#039; {{airport codes|HSR|VAHS}} is an [[international airport]] and a [[greenfield airport]] at Hirasar, [[Gujarat]], [[India]],&amp;lt;ref&amp;gt;{{cite web|url=http://environmentclearance.nic.in/writereaddata/Online/TOR/17_Apr_2017_132736343WHJLRH6QBriefDescriptionofRajkotairport.pdf|title=Brief Description New Greenfield Airport at Rajkot|publisher= Ministry of Environment, Forest and Climate Change, Government of India |access-date= 8 October 2017}}&amp;lt;/ref&amp;gt; serving the city of [[Rajkot]] and the [[Saurashtra (region)|Saurashtra region]]. It is located near the [[National Highway 8B (India, old numbering)|National Highway 8B]] (NH-8B) connecting [[Ahmedabad]] and [[Rajkot]]. It has a single runway for the operation of ‘C’ category aircraft.&amp;lt;ref name=&amp;quot;HBL1&amp;quot;&amp;gt;{{cite news|url=https://www.thehindubusinessline.com/companies/rinfra-emerges-lowest-bidder-for-greenfield-hirasar-airport-in-gujarat/article24686096.ece|title=RInfra emerges lowest bidder for greenfield Hirasar airport in Gujarat|newspaper= [[The Hindu Business Line]]| date= 14 August 2018 | access-date= 5 March 2019}}&amp;lt;/ref&amp;gt; The airport was developed by the [[Airports Authority of India]] (AAI) at a cost of {{INRConvert|2654|c}}.&amp;lt;ref name=&amp;quot;TOI1&amp;quot;&amp;gt;{{cite news|url=https://timesofindia.indiatimes.com/city/ahmedabad/rs-7737-crore-okayed-for-dholera-hirasar-airports/articleshow/69998496.cms|title=Rs 7,737 crore okayed for Dholera, Hirasar airports |work= [[The Times of India]]| date= 29 Jun 2019 | access-date= 1 August 2019}}&amp;lt;/ref&amp;gt; The [[Cornerstone|foundation stone]] for the construction of the airport was laid on 7 October 2017, and was inaugurated by [[Prime Minister of India|Prime Minister]] [[Narendra Modi]] on 27 July 2023, which was previously expected to be done on 31 December 2023.&amp;lt;ref name=&amp;quot;TFE&amp;quot;/&amp;gt;&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
Flight operations are expected to begin from 10 September 2023, by shifting all flight operations to this airport from the existing [[Rajkot Airport]].&amp;lt;ref&amp;gt;{{cite news|title=Rajkot International Airport likely to start operations on Sept 10|url=https://deshgujarat.com/2023/08/08/rajkot-international-airport-likely-to-start-operations-on-sept-10/|work=DeshGujarat|date=8 August 2023|access-date=8 August 2023|language=en}}&amp;lt;/ref&amp;gt;&lt;br /&gt;

== History ==&lt;br /&gt;
The site clearance approval for the airport was granted by the [[Government of India]] in May 2017. [[Prime Minister of India|Prime Minister]] [[Narendra Modi]] presided over the groundbreaking ceremony held on 7 October 2017. The [[Ministry of Environment, Forest and Climate Change]] (MoEFCC) accorded environmental clearance (EC) to the project on 10 October 2017.&amp;lt;ref&amp;gt;{{cite news|url=https://timesofindia.indiatimes.com/city/ahmedabad/new-rajkot-airport-gets-green-nod/articleshow/61074914.cms |title=New Rajkot airport gets green nod |newspaper= [[The Times of India]]| date= 14 October 2017 | access-date= 14 October 2017}}&amp;lt;/ref&amp;gt;&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
Land acquisition issues delayed the tendering process by a few months.&amp;lt;ref&amp;gt;{{cite news|url=https://timesofindia.indiatimes.com/city/rajkot/land-acquisition-delays-new-airport-tender/articleshow/63602525.cms|title=Land acquisition delays new airport tender|newspaper= [[The Times of India]]| date= 4 April 2018 | access-date= 5 March 2019}}&amp;lt;/ref&amp;gt; [[Afcons]], [https://www.dilipbuildcon.com/wps/portal/dbl/projects/projects-airport Dilip Buildcon], Gayatri Projects, [[Larsen &amp;amp; Toubro]] and [[Reliance Infrastructure]] were among the bidders for the [[Engineering, procurement, and construction]] (EPC) tender floated by the [[Airports Authority of India]] (AAI). The financial bids were opened on 9 August 2018 and Dilip Buildcon emerged as the lowest bidder. The Cabinet Committee on Economic Affairs gave its approval for the project on 28 February 2019.&amp;lt;ref&amp;gt;{{cite news|url=http://www.pib.nic.in/Pressreleaseshare.aspx?PRID=1566716|title=Cabinet approves development of New Greenfield International Airport at Hirasar, Rajkot, Gujarat|newspaper= [[Press Information Bureau]]| date= 28 February 2019 | access-date= 5 March 2019}}&amp;lt;/ref&amp;gt; Subsequently, in March 2019, Reliance Infrastructure was awarded the EPC contract worth {{INRConvert|648|c}} to construct the airport. The construction was given a completion deadline of within 30 months.&amp;lt;ref&amp;gt;{{cite news|url=https://www.thehindu.com/business/Industry/reliance-infrastructure-limited-wins-bid-for-greenfield-airport-in-rajkot-for-648-crore/article26436283.ece/amp/|title=Reliance Infrastructure Limited wins bid for greenfield airport in Rajkot for ₹ 648 crore|newspaper= [[The Hindu]]| date= 5 March 2019 | access-date= 5 March 2019}}&amp;lt;/ref&amp;gt; The contract also requires the contractor to provide operation and maintenance services for a period of two years following the commissioning of the project.&amp;lt;ref name=&amp;quot;HBL1&amp;quot;/&amp;gt; The Central Government had initially sanctioned {{INRConvert|1405|c}} for the project,&amp;lt;ref&amp;gt;{{cite news|url=http://www.firstpost.com/india/narendra-modi-in-gujarat-pm-presides-over-bhumi-pujan-of-greenfield-airport-at-hirasar-near-rajkot-4120171.html |title=Narendra Modi in Gujarat: PM presides over &amp;#039;bhumi pujan&amp;#039; of greenfield airport at Hirasar near Rajkot |publisher= [[Firstpost]]| date= 7 October 2017 | access-date= 8 October 2017}}&amp;lt;/ref&amp;gt; but revised the amount in June 2019 to {{INRConvert|2654|c}}.&amp;lt;ref name=&amp;quot;TOI1&amp;quot;/&amp;gt;&lt;br /&gt;
&amp;lt;ref&amp;gt;Dilip Buildcon bags Rajkot Greenfield International Airport Project https://www.airport-technology.com/news/dilip-buildcon-hirasar-greenfield/&amp;lt;/ref&amp;gt;&lt;br /&gt;
&lt;br /&gt;
The airport was expected to be completed and opened on 31 December 2023. However, it was completed before time in the last quarter of June 2023, and was inaugurated by Prime Minister Narendra Modi on 27 July 2023.&amp;lt;ref name=&amp;quot;TFE&amp;quot;/&amp;gt;&lt;br /&gt;

==Infrastructure==&lt;br /&gt;
The airport is capable of handling [[Airbus A380]], [[Boeing 747]] and [[Boeing 777]]&amp;lt;ref&amp;gt;Rajkot&amp;#039;s new airport runway is capable of handling wide body aircraft like B777 &amp;amp; A380&lt;br /&gt;
https://www.airport-technology.com/news/aai-rajkot-greenfield-airport/&amp;lt;/ref&amp;gt;&amp;lt;ref&amp;gt;Aircraft Runway Requirements https://aircyber.weebly.com/aircraft-runway-requirements.html&amp;lt;/ref&amp;gt; type of widebody aircraft, and has a [[rainwater harvesting]] system, solar power system and a green belt along its periphery to act as a noise barrier. It has a built-up area of 23,000 sq.m. and has an [[Air traffic control|Air Traffic Control]] (ATC) tower, four [[Jet bridge|aerobridges]], an apron suitable for parking of 14 aircraft, three conveyor belts, 20 check-in counters, advanced firefighting systems along with modern and efficient passenger facilities. It will be capable of serving over 1,800 passengers during peak hours. The facade design of the terminal is based on the [[Ranjit Vilas Palace (Wankaner)|Ranjit Vilas Palace]] and various traditional art forms like [[Dandiya Raas|Dandiya dance]], a renowned dance form of Gujarat. The airport, measuring {{convert|2534|acre|sqkm}}, is situated 36&amp;amp;nbsp;km from the existing [[Rajkot Airport]], whose capacity is constrained and cannot be expanded because of urban growth around it.&amp;lt;ref&amp;gt;{{cite news|title=Greenfield Airport in Rajkot to be operational by 2023 end|url=https://m.economictimes.com/industry/transportation/airlines-/-aviation/greenfield-airport-in-rajkot-to-be-operational-by-2023-end/articleshow/96732173.cms|work=The Economic Times|date=4 January 2023|access-date=13 January 2023|language=en}}&amp;lt;/ref&amp;gt;&amp;lt;ref&amp;gt;{{cite web | url=https://www.financialexpress.com/infrastructure/airlines-aviation/gujarats-hirasar-airport-to-soon-begin-flight-operations-heres-all-you-need-to-know-about-states-largest-airport/2999875/ | title=Gujarat&amp;#039;s Hirasar airport to soon begin flight operations – Here&amp;#039;s all you need to know about state&amp;#039;s largest airport }}&amp;lt;/ref&amp;gt;&amp;lt;ref name=&amp;quot;TFE&amp;quot;/&amp;gt;&lt;br /&gt;
